Philip Mercier
1689 – 1760
French painter and etcher, active in England. He was an important painter of great ability who was one of the first in England to adopt the work of Watteau (from 1720) to produce the conversation piece (in 1725) and to coin the domestic 'fancy' picture (from 1737). Philip Mercier was born in Berlin of French extraction, son of a Huguenot tapestry-worker.
